-// Copyright 2013 The Chromium Authors. All rights reserved.
-// Use of this source code is governed by a BSD-style license that can be
-// found in the LICENSE file.
-
-#ifndef NET_QUIC_QUIC_SENT_PACKET_MANAGER_H_
-#define NET_QUIC_QUIC_SENT_PACKET_MANAGER_H_
-
-#include <stddef.h>
-
-#include <map>
-#include <memory>
-#include <set>
-#include <utility>
-#include <vector>
-
-#include "base/macros.h"
-#include "net/base/linked_hash_map.h"
-#include "net/quic/congestion_control/loss_detection_interface.h"
-#include "net/quic/congestion_control/rtt_stats.h"
-#include "net/quic/congestion_control/send_algorithm_interface.h"
-#include "net/quic/quic_protocol.h"
-#include "net/quic/quic_sent_packet_manager_interface.h"
-#include "net/quic/quic_unacked_packet_map.h"
-
-namespace net {
-
-namespace test {
-class QuicConnectionPeer;
-class QuicSentPacketManagerPeer;
-} // namespace test
-
-class QuicClock;
-class QuicConfig;
-struct QuicConnectionStats;
-
-// Class which tracks the set of packets sent on a QUIC connection and contains
-// a send algorithm to decide when to send new packets. It keeps track of any
-// retransmittable data associated with each packet. If a packet is
-// retransmitted, it will keep track of each version of a packet so that if a
-// previous transmission is acked, the data will not be retransmitted.
-class NET_EXPORT_PRIVATE QuicSentPacketManager
- : public QuicSentPacketManagerInterface {
- public:
- // A delegate interface which manages pending retransmissions.
- class MultipathDelegateInterface {
- public:
- virtual ~MultipathDelegateInterface() {}
-
- // Called when unencrypted |packet_number| is requested to be neutered.
- virtual void OnUnencryptedPacketsNeutered(
- QuicPathId path_id,
- QuicPacketNumber packet_number) = 0;
- // Called when |packet_number| is requested to be retransmitted.
- virtual void OnRetransmissionMarked(QuicPathId path_id,
- QuicPacketNumber packet_number,
- TransmissionType transmission_type) = 0;
- // Called when |packet_number| is marked as not retransmittable.
- virtual void OnPacketMarkedNotRetransmittable(
- QuicPathId path_id,
- QuicPacketNumber packet_number,
- QuicTime::Delta delta_largest_observed) = 0;
- // Called when any transmission of |packet_number| is handled.
- virtual void OnPacketMarkedHandled(
- QuicPathId path_id,
- QuicPacketNumber packet_number,
- QuicTime::Delta delta_largest_observed) = 0;
- };
-
- QuicSentPacketManager(Perspective perspective,
- QuicPathId path_id,
- const QuicClock* clock,
- QuicConnectionStats* stats,
- CongestionControlType congestion_control_type,
- LossDetectionType loss_type,
- MultipathDelegateInterface* delegate);
- ~QuicSentPacketManager() override;
-
- // Start implementation of QuicSentPacketManagerInterface.
- void SetFromConfig(const QuicConfig& config) override;
-
- // Pass the CachedNetworkParameters to the send algorithm.
- void ResumeConnectionState(
- const CachedNetworkParameters& cached_network_params,
- bool max_bandwidth_resumption) override;
-
- void SetNumOpenStreams(size_t num_streams) override;
-
- void SetMaxPacingRate(QuicBandwidth max_pacing_rate) override;
-
- void SetHandshakeConfirmed() override;
-
- // Processes the incoming ack.
- void OnIncomingAck(const QuicAckFrame& ack_frame,
- QuicTime ack_receive_time) override;
-
- // Requests retransmission of all unacked packets of |retransmission_type|.
- // The behavior of this method depends on the value of |retransmission_type|:
- // ALL_UNACKED_RETRANSMISSION - All unacked packets will be retransmitted.
- // This can happen, for example, after a version negotiation packet has been
- // received and all packets needs to be retransmitted with the new version.
- // ALL_INITIAL_RETRANSMISSION - Only initially encrypted packets will be
- // retransmitted. This can happen, for example, when a CHLO has been rejected
- // and the previously encrypted data needs to be encrypted with a new key.
- void RetransmitUnackedPackets(TransmissionType retransmission_type) override;
-
- // Retransmits the oldest pending packet there is still a tail loss probe
- // pending. Invoked after OnRetransmissionTimeout.
- bool MaybeRetransmitTailLossProbe() override;
-
- // Removes the retransmittable frames from all unencrypted packets to ensure
- // they don't get retransmitted.
- void NeuterUnencryptedPackets() override;
-
- // Returns true if there are pending retransmissions.
- // Not const because retransmissions may be cancelled before returning.
- bool HasPendingRetransmissions() const override;
-
- // Retrieves the next pending retransmission. You must ensure that
- // there are pending retransmissions prior to calling this function.
- PendingRetransmission NextPendingRetransmission() override;
-
- bool HasUnackedPackets() const override;
-
- // Returns the smallest packet number of a serialized packet which has not
- // been acked by the peer.
- QuicPacketNumber GetLeastUnacked(QuicPathId) const override;
-
- // Called when we have sent bytes to the peer. This informs the manager both
- // the number of bytes sent and if they were retransmitted. Returns true if
- // the sender should reset the retransmission timer.
- bool OnPacketSent(SerializedPacket* serialized_packet,
- QuicPathId /*original_path_id*/,
- QuicPacketNumber original_packet_number,
- QuicTime sent_time,
- TransmissionType transmission_type,
- HasRetransmittableData has_retransmittable_data) override;
-
- // Called when the retransmission timer expires.
- void OnRetransmissionTimeout() override;
-
- // Calculate the time until we can send the next packet to the wire.
- // Note 1: When kUnknownWaitTime is returned, there is no need to poll
- // TimeUntilSend again until we receive an OnIncomingAckFrame event.
- // Note 2: Send algorithms may or may not use |retransmit| in their
- // calculations.
- QuicTime::Delta TimeUntilSend(QuicTime now,
- HasRetransmittableData retransmittable,
- QuicPathId* path_id) override;
-
- // Returns the current delay for the retransmission timer, which may send
- // either a tail loss probe or do a full RTO. Returns QuicTime::Zero() if
- // there are no retransmittable packets.
- const QuicTime GetRetransmissionTime() const override;
-
- const RttStats* GetRttStats() const override;
-
- // Returns the estimated bandwidth calculated by the congestion algorithm.
- QuicBandwidth BandwidthEstimate() const override;
-
- const QuicSustainedBandwidthRecorder* SustainedBandwidthRecorder()
- const override;
-
- // Returns the size of the current congestion window in number of
- // kDefaultTCPMSS-sized segments. Note, this is not the *available* window.
- // Some send algorithms may not use a congestion window and will return 0.
- QuicPacketCount GetCongestionWindowInTcpMss() const override;
-
- // Returns the number of packets of length |max_packet_length| which fit in
- // the current congestion window. More packets may end up in flight if the
- // congestion window has been recently reduced, of if non-full packets are
- // sent.
- QuicPacketCount EstimateMaxPacketsInFlight(
- QuicByteCount max_packet_length) const override;
-
- // Returns the size of the current congestion window size in bytes.
- QuicByteCount GetCongestionWindowInBytes() const override;
-
- // Returns the size of the slow start congestion window in nume of 1460 byte
- // TCP segments, aka ssthresh. Some send algorithms do not define a slow
- // start threshold and will return 0.
- QuicPacketCount GetSlowStartThresholdInTcpMss() const override;
-
- // No longer retransmit data for |stream_id|.
- void CancelRetransmissionsForStream(QuicStreamId stream_id) override;
-
- // Called when peer address changes and the connection migrates.
- void OnConnectionMigration(QuicPathId, PeerAddressChangeType type) override;
-
- bool IsHandshakeConfirmed() const override;
-
- void SetDebugDelegate(DebugDelegate* debug_delegate) override;
-
- QuicPacketNumber GetLargestObserved(QuicPathId) const override;
-
- QuicPacketNumber GetLargestSentPacket(QuicPathId) const override;
-
- QuicPacketNumber GetLeastPacketAwaitedByPeer(QuicPathId) const override;
-
- void SetNetworkChangeVisitor(NetworkChangeVisitor* visitor) override;
-
- bool InSlowStart() const override;
-
- size_t GetConsecutiveRtoCount() const override;
-
- size_t GetConsecutiveTlpCount() const override;
-
- private:
- friend class test::QuicConnectionPeer;
- friend class test::QuicSentPacketManagerPeer;
-
- // The retransmission timer is a single timer which switches modes depending
- // upon connection state.
- enum RetransmissionTimeoutMode {
- // A conventional TCP style RTO.
- RTO_MODE,
- // A tail loss probe. By default, QUIC sends up to two before RTOing.
- TLP_MODE,
- // Retransmission of handshake packets prior to handshake completion.
- HANDSHAKE_MODE,
- // Re-invoke the loss detection when a packet is not acked before the
- // loss detection algorithm expects.
- LOSS_MODE,
- };
-
- typedef linked_hash_map<QuicPacketNumber, TransmissionType>
- PendingRetransmissionMap;
-
- // Updates the least_packet_awaited_by_peer.
- void UpdatePacketInformationReceivedByPeer(const QuicAckFrame& ack_frame);
-
- // Process the incoming ack looking for newly ack'd data packets.
- void HandleAckForSentPackets(const QuicAckFrame& ack_frame);
-
- // Returns the current retransmission mode.
- RetransmissionTimeoutMode GetRetransmissionMode() const;
-
- // Retransmits all crypto stream packets.
- void RetransmitCryptoPackets();
-
- // Retransmits two packets for an RTO and removes any non-retransmittable
- // packets from flight.
- void RetransmitRtoPackets();
-
- // Returns the timer for retransmitting crypto handshake packets.
- const QuicTime::Delta GetCryptoRetransmissionDelay() const;
-
- // Returns the timer for a new tail loss probe.
- const QuicTime::Delta GetTailLossProbeDelay() const;
-
- // Returns the retransmission timeout, after which a full RTO occurs.
- const QuicTime::Delta GetRetransmissionDelay() const;
-
- // Returns the newest transmission associated with a packet.
- QuicPacketNumber GetNewestRetransmission(
- QuicPacketNumber packet_number,
- const TransmissionInfo& transmission_info) const;
-
- // Update the RTT if the ack is for the largest acked packet number.
- // Returns true if the rtt was updated.
- bool MaybeUpdateRTT(const QuicAckFrame& ack_frame, QuicTime ack_receive_time);
-
- // Invokes the loss detection algorithm and loses and retransmits packets if
- // necessary.
- void InvokeLossDetection(QuicTime time);
-
- // Invokes OnCongestionEvent if |rtt_updated| is true, there are pending acks,
- // or pending losses. Clears pending acks and pending losses afterwards.
- // |bytes_in_flight| is the number of bytes in flight before the losses or
- // acks.
- void MaybeInvokeCongestionEvent(bool rtt_updated,
- QuicByteCount bytes_in_flight);
-
- // Called when frames of |packet_number| has been received but the packet
- // itself has not been received by the peer. Currently, this method is not
- // used.
- // TODO(fayang): Update the comment when multipath sent packet manager is
- // landed.
- // The packet needs no longer to be retransmitted, but the packet remains
- // pending if it is and the congestion control does not consider the packet
- // acked.
- void MarkPacketNotRetransmittable(QuicPacketNumber packet_number,
- QuicTime::Delta ack_delay_time);
-
- // Removes the retransmittability and in flight properties from the packet at
- // |info| due to receipt by the peer.
- void MarkPacketHandled(QuicPacketNumber packet_number,
- TransmissionInfo* info,
- QuicTime::Delta ack_delay_time);
-
- // Request that |packet_number| be retransmitted after the other pending
- // retransmissions. Does not add it to the retransmissions if it's already
- // a pending retransmission.
- void MarkForRetransmission(QuicPacketNumber packet_number,
- TransmissionType transmission_type);
-
- // Notify observers that packet with TransmissionInfo |info| is a spurious
- // retransmission. It is caller's responsibility to guarantee the packet with
- // TransmissionInfo |info| is a spurious retransmission before calling this
- // function.
- void RecordOneSpuriousRetransmission(const TransmissionInfo& info);
-
- // Notify observers about spurious retransmits of packet with TransmissionInfo
- // |info|.
- void RecordSpuriousRetransmissions(const TransmissionInfo& info,
- QuicPacketNumber acked_packet_number);
-
- // Returns mutable TransmissionInfo associated with |packet_number|, which
- // must be unacked.
- TransmissionInfo* GetMutableTransmissionInfo(QuicPacketNumber packet_number);
-
- // Remove any packets no longer needed for retransmission, congestion, or
- // RTT measurement purposes.
- void RemoveObsoletePackets();
-
- // Enables pacing if it has not already been enabled.
- void EnablePacing();
-
- // Newly serialized retransmittable packets are added to this map, which
- // contains owning pointers to any contained frames. If a packet is
- // retransmitted, this map will contain entries for both the old and the new
- // packet. The old packet's retransmittable frames entry will be nullptr,
- // while the new packet's entry will contain the frames to retransmit.
- // If the old packet is acked before the new packet, then the old entry will
- // be removed from the map and the new entry's retransmittable frames will be
- // set to nullptr.
- QuicUnackedPacketMap unacked_packets_;
-
- // Pending retransmissions which have not been packetized and sent yet.
- PendingRetransmissionMap pending_retransmissions_;
-
- // Tracks if the connection was created by the server or the client.
- Perspective perspective_;
-
- QuicPathId path_id_;
-
- const QuicClock* clock_;
- QuicConnectionStats* stats_;
-
- // Pending retransmissions are managed by delegate_ if it is not null.
- MultipathDelegateInterface* delegate_; // Not owned.
-
- DebugDelegate* debug_delegate_;
- NetworkChangeVisitor* network_change_visitor_;
- const QuicPacketCount initial_congestion_window_;
- RttStats rtt_stats_;
- std::unique_ptr<SendAlgorithmInterface> send_algorithm_;
- std::unique_ptr<LossDetectionInterface> loss_algorithm_;
- bool n_connection_simulation_;
-
- // Receiver side buffer in bytes.
- QuicByteCount receive_buffer_bytes_;
-
- // Least packet number which the peer is still waiting for.
- QuicPacketNumber least_packet_awaited_by_peer_;
-
- // Tracks the first RTO packet. If any packet before that packet gets acked,
- // it indicates the RTO was spurious and should be reversed(F-RTO).
- QuicPacketNumber first_rto_transmission_;
- // Number of times the RTO timer has fired in a row without receiving an ack.
- size_t consecutive_rto_count_;
- // Number of times the tail loss probe has been sent.
- size_t consecutive_tlp_count_;
- // Number of times the crypto handshake has been retransmitted.
- size_t consecutive_crypto_retransmission_count_;
- // Number of pending transmissions of TLP, RTO, or crypto packets.
- size_t pending_timer_transmission_count_;
- // Maximum number of tail loss probes to send before firing an RTO.
- size_t max_tail_loss_probes_;
- // If true, send the TLP at 0.5 RTT.
- bool enable_half_rtt_tail_loss_probe_;
- bool using_pacing_;
- // If true, use the new RTO with loss based CWND reduction instead of the send
- // algorithms's OnRetransmissionTimeout to reduce the congestion window.
- bool use_new_rto_;
- // If true, cancel pending retransmissions if they're larger than
- // largest_newly_acked.
- bool undo_pending_retransmits_;
-
- // Vectors packets acked and lost as a result of the last congestion event.
- SendAlgorithmInterface::CongestionVector packets_acked_;
- SendAlgorithmInterface::CongestionVector packets_lost_;
- // Largest newly acknowledged packet.
- QuicPacketNumber largest_newly_acked_;
- // Largest packet in bytes ever acknowledged.
- QuicPacketLength largest_mtu_acked_;
-
- // Set to true after the crypto handshake has successfully completed. After
- // this is true we no longer use HANDSHAKE_MODE, and further frames sent on
- // the crypto stream (i.e. SCUP messages) are treated like normal
- // retransmittable frames.
- bool handshake_confirmed_;
-
- // Records bandwidth from server to client in normal operation, over periods
- // of time with no loss events.
- QuicSustainedBandwidthRecorder sustained_bandwidth_recorder_;
-
- DISALLOW_COPY_AND_ASSIGN(QuicSentPacketManager);
-};
-
-} // namespace net
-
-#endif // NET_QUIC_QUIC_SENT_PACKET_MANAGER_H_
